[发明专利]一种以太网Y.1564测试帧自动识别的方法与装置有效
申请号: | 201910481844.5 | 申请日: | 2019-06-04 |
公开(公告)号: | CN110224887B | 公开(公告)日: | 2021-07-06 |
发明(设计)人: | 郭代席;李共毅;李力华 | 申请(专利权)人: | 北京挚友科技有限公司 |
主分类号: | H04L12/26 | 分类号: | H04L12/26;H04L1/20;H04L29/06 |
代理公司: | 北京市商泰律师事务所 11255 | 代理人: | 毛燕生 |
地址: | 100088 北京市*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 以太网 1564 测试 自动识别 方法 装置 | ||
1.一种以太网Y.1564测试帧自动识别的方法,包括:数据帧解析步骤、数据帧过滤步骤及测试帧识别步骤;
数据帧解析步骤:对流数据进行解析,统计数据帧相关参数,判断数据帧是否为802.3协议、VLAN标签的层数、MPLS标签的层数及是否为IPV4/IPV6协议;
数据帧过滤步骤:对解析后的数据帧进行参数验证及帧协议校验;对帧参数异常和帧协议校验失败的异常帧,进行告警及异常帧统计处理;
测试帧识别步骤:对数据帧的静载荷进行解析,查看是否包含测试帧独有的ZY测试标签,验证ZY测试标签的合法性,验证通过即认定为Y.1564测试帧,
其特征在于含有MAC实现步骤及多流测试解析步骤:
MAC以太网媒体接入控制器采用高位宽的并行数据接收数据帧的缓存转发;
MAC从PCI总线收到IP数据包或者其他网络层协议的数据包后,将之拆分并重新打包成最大1518Byte,最小64Byte的帧;这个帧里面包括了目标MAC地址、自己的源MAC地址和数据包里面的协议类型,最后还有一个DWORD 4Byte的CRC码;
PCS层的物理层实现步骤,含有以下步骤:
PCS物理编码子层,将以太网MAC功能映射到现存的编码和物理层信号系统的功能上;PCS子层将数据分发到逻辑虚通道VL上,并通过不同的复用方式适配不同的光模块,从而完成在介质上的传输;
PCS子层负责数据编解码和CRC校验,并集成了负责VL绑定和时钟修正的弹性缓冲;通道绑定成一个一致的并行通道;支持24个通道的绑定;
将IEEE802.3ba标准中PCS子层的64B/66B编解码模块用IFG添加/IFG删除模块替代,PCS子层直接产生可用于映射到OTN帧中的MAC帧数据流;
以太网帧解析步骤如下:
步骤1、数据帧接收校验,
步骤2、解析MAC帧头,
步骤3、判断是否为802.3帧头,若“否”,转向步骤4,若“是”,转向步骤5,
步骤4、解析以太网帧头,转向步骤6,
步骤5、解析802.3帧头,
步骤6、判断是否包含VLAN,若“否”,转向步骤8,若“是”,转向步骤7,
步骤7、解析VLAN标签,
步骤8、判断是否包含MPLS,若“否”,转向步骤11,若“是”,转向步骤9,
步骤9、解析MPLS标签,
步骤10、判断是否为MPLS-TP帧,若“否”,转向步骤11,若“是”,转向步骤2,
步骤11、判断上层协议是否为IP协议,若“否”,转向步骤13,若“是”,转向步骤12,
步骤12、解析IP帧头,
步骤13、解析结束;
多流测试解析步骤如下;
步骤1.1、接收数据,缓存160个字节的数据帧头,
步骤2.1、解析MAC帧头,
步骤3.1、判断是否有MPLS标签,若“是”,转向步骤4.1,若“否”,转向步骤11.1,
步骤4.1、判断是否为一级MPLS标签,不带控制字,若“否”,转向步骤5.1,若“是”,转向步骤7.1,
步骤5.1、判断是否为二级MPLS标签,若“否”,转向步骤11.1,若“是”,转向步骤6.1,
步骤6.1、判断是否带有控制字,若“是”,转向步骤7.1,若“否”,转向步骤8.1,
步骤7.1、可能为MPLS-TP封装帧,转向步骤9.1,
步骤8.1、可能为VPLS封装帧,
步骤9.1、判断MPLS上层是否为IP帧,若“是”,转向步骤11.1,若“否”,转向步骤10.1,
步骤10.1、MPLS-TP/VPLS封装帧,
步骤11.1、找到MAC帧,
步骤12.1、判断是否包含ZY标签,若“是”,转向步骤13.1,若“否”,转向步骤14.1,
步骤13.1、判定为ZY测试帧,
步骤14.1、判定为非ZY测试帧。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京挚友科技有限公司,未经北京挚友科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910481844.5/1.html,转载请声明来源钻瓜专利网。